Tilapia Parcels

  • Servings: 4
  • Difficulty: easy
  • Print

Ingredients

  • 4 pieces tilapia
  • Olive oil
  • 1 lemon, sliced
  • 1 lime, sliced
  • A few sprigs of parsley
  • Kosher salt and freshly ground pepper

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  2. Place eat piece of fish on a piece of aluminum foil or parchment paper. Top with a few dashes of olive oil, slices of lemon, lime and a sprig of parsley. Season with salt & pepper and seal loosely.img_5051
  3. Bake 5-7 minutes, or until fish flakes (be careful opening each parcel as there will be liquid inside and it will be steamy when you open it). Serve with your favorite veg or grain! Enjoy! img_5047
